Ylor'entranath, Guardian of the Beyond

Ylor'entranath has only ever shown himself to the cireln settled on the coast of their homeland, the Crystalwood. Despite his lack of visibility in his true form to the men of the Ten Lands, his name has passed the lips of most seafaring travelers and traders and depictions of what he might look like adorns the heads of most ships. His presence was well-known even if very little else about him ever was for anyone travelling too far away from any shore is turned back by him, not directly but it's proven impossible to travel any long distance into the sea despite illusions of success by the determined.

Tales of rescues during terrible storms have been enough to perpetuate the rumors of who and/or what is responsible and any heading out in such conditions with hopes of luring the god into a meeting have been met with dismal failure and for some even presumed death. Time remembered the reason for it all long after the end of the Dragon Age until the Great Exodus and still beyond in the historical records now being penned by the clan's archivists in memory of their dead world: men swore an oath to the gods not to travel past the shores of the Ten Lands the moment they sought for what lay beyond them.

Ylor'entranath now lives more secluded from most of the clan than even many of the other gods---and for much the same reason as they: with their sudden visibility has come much curiosity as to their secrets, such as why the open ocean and the lands south of the southern desert were declared off-limits to all mortals. Even now they will not speak of it. Fortunately, most of the survivors brought with them to Sornieth know better than to press certain issues... or at least they know better than to disobey their leaders' firm orders by doing so.
